Transaction 795395957349b7760cb21f0744d7842e9c324e34efa0aaf225084bc8208085ba

23 Input
2 Outputs
  • 795395957349b7760cb21f0744d7842e9c324e34efa0aaf225084bc8208085ba:0
  • value  17601
    address  1PiugMzNbnGFkopHciU7Wn2AaLa6MGSVpF
  • 795395957349b7760cb21f0744d7842e9c324e34efa0aaf225084bc8208085ba:1
  • value  5683276
    address  35ggtyw1yBVnjKn4wfMpAhiR58XZnphVM6